Story summary
  • The Hong Kong Federation of Insurers requires insurance agents to demonstrate competence, honesty, and financial stability.
  • One agent reported earnings exceeding HK$4.2 million but only paid HK$135,000 in taxes.
  • The court ruled no verbal assurances existed for long-term cooperation.
  • Contracts must adhere to explicit terms; implied terms cannot conflict with them.
  • This case differs from employment contracts due to the absence of mutual trust.
